Christie's London Surrealist Sale Tops £130 Million

market-auction · 2026-04-26

On March 5, 2025, Christie's London evening auctions achieved over £130 million in sales, boasting a 94% sell-through rate by lot and 97% by value. The 20th/21st Century: London Evening Sale raised £82.2 million, highlighted by Francis Bacon's Portrait of Man with Glasses III and Portrait du Docteur Boucard, both fetching £6.6 million, along with Tamara De Lempicka's Portrait du Docteur Boucard, which set a record for a male portrait by the artist. Amedeo Modigliani's Portrait de Lunia Czechowska sold for £6.2 million, while Michael Andrews' School IV: Barracuda reached £6 million. The Art of the Surreal Evening Sale brought in £48 million, led by René Magritte's La reconnaissance infinie at £10.3 million.

Key facts

  • Christie's London evening sales on March 5, 2025, totaled over £130 million.
  • 94% of lots sold by lot, 97% by value.
  • 20th/21st Century Evening Sale: £82.2 million, 72% of lots first time at auction.
  • Francis Bacon works sold together for £6.6 million.
  • Tamara De Lempicka set a new auction record for a male portrait at £6.6 million.
  • Amedeo Modigliani's Portrait de Lunia Czechowska sold for £6.2 million.
  • Michael Andrews set a new artist record at £6 million.
  • Egon Schiele's Knabe in Matrosenanzug sold for £3.3 million under Nazi restitution.
  • Danielle Mckinney set a new auction record at £264,600.
  • Sanya Kantarovsky's The House of the Spider sold for £289,800.
  • The Art of the Surreal Evening Sale totaled £48 million.
  • René Magritte's La reconnaissance infinie sold for £10.3 million.
  • Paul Delvaux's La ville endormie sold for £6.1 million (estimate £1.2-1.8 million).
  • Paul Delvaux's Les belles de nuit sold for £4.4 million (estimate £500,000-1 million).
  • Jean (Hans) Arp set a new record for a painted relief at £3.4 million.
  • Giorgio de Chirico's Gli archeologi sold for £378,000.
